Flower Maturation Rapid

Rapid flower maturation refers to cannabis cultivars that complete their flowering cycle in a notably shortened timeframe, typically 7-9 weeks, compared to the 8-12 week baseline common in many photoperiod-dependent strains. This trait is often observed in genetics with significant ruderalis or fast-finishing indica ancestry, though selective breeding has produced photoperiod strains exhibiting accelerated bloom phases. Breeders working in this category frequently combine rapid-finishing parents to establish predictable, compressed flowering windows. The classification carries practical relevance in cultivation contexts where shorter growing seasons or production cycles are prioritized. Breeder relevance

Rapid-flowering genetics serve as valuable parentage for regional adaptation programs, particularly in climates with limited growing seasons. Breeders crossing rapid-finishing lines often aim to stabilize shorter bloom periods while maintaining target cannabinoid or terpene profiles in offspring.
